Setprfdc.exe is included with Windows NT 4.0 Service Pack 4. SETPRFDC uses additions to the Netlogon.dll file to tell it who it should attempt to set up its secure channel with. Usage:
SETPRFDC <TrustedDomain> <ListOfDcsInTrustedDomain>
